When khugepaged wakes up, it can check the PGSWPOUT or even the PGSTEAL_* stats for the system, and skip swapin readahead if there was swapout activity (or any page reclaim activity?) since the time it last ran. That way the swapin readahead will do its thing when transitioning from busy + swapout to idle + swapin, but not while the system is under permanent memory pressure. Am I forgetting anything obvious? Is this too aggressive? Not aggressive enough?
